Manufacturing floors, warehouses and production lines rarely stay fixed — tasks change, layouts shift and new products arrive, and most robots can’t keep up without significant reprogramming.

制造车间、仓库和生产线很少一成不变——任务会变化,布局会调整,新产品不断涌入,而大多数机器人在没有大量重新编程的情况下无法跟上节奏。

Skild AI’s new S1 robot foundation model helps address this, designed to learn previously unseen, long-horizon tasks from a single video demonstration. The model, launched last week, uses video as input to understand and execute the task without updating its weights or undergoing task-specific post-training — a technique called in-context learning.

Skild AI 的新 S1 机器人基础模型有助于解决这一问题,该模型旨在从单个视频演示中学习以前未见过的长周期任务。该模型于上周发布,使用视频作为输入来理解和执行任务,无需更新其权重或进行特定任务的后续训练——这种技术称为上下文学习(in-context learning)。

Skild built S1 and conducted the research on NVIDIA AI infrastructure, part of a broader collaboration spanning synthetic data generation, model training, simulation and real-world physical AI deployment. The companies are working together to move adaptable robot intelligence from the lab into factories and other dynamic operating environments.

Skild 在 NVIDIA AI 基础设施上构建了 S1 并开展了相关研究,这是双方更广泛合作的一部分,涵盖合成数据生成、模型训练、仿真以及现实世界物理 AI 部署。两家公司正共同努力,将可适应的机器人智能从实验室推向工厂和其他动态运营环境。

“Learning by experience, and not preprogramming, is the step change that has happened in robotics,” said Deepak Pathak, cofounder and CEO of Skild AI. “NVIDIA Isaac Lab and NVIDIA Cosmos technologies help Skild create the scalable, diverse experience its robots need to learn across many scenarios and embodiments.”

“通过经验学习而非预先编程,是机器人领域发生的变革性一步,”Skild AI 联合创始人兼首席执行官 Deepak Pathak 表示。“NVIDIA Isaac Lab 和 NVIDIA Cosmos 技术帮助 Skild 创建了可扩展且多样化的经验,使其机器人能够在多种场景和形态中学习。”

The launch comes as the company reached a $100 million annual revenue run rate 10 months after its first commercial deployment. In that time, Skild has built more than 60 deployment partnerships with work spanning manufacturing, logistics, inspection, security, food preparation and other applications.

此次发布之际,该公司在其首次商业部署后 10 个月达到了每年 1 亿美元的年化收入运行率。在此期间,Skild 建立了 60 多个部署合作伙伴关系,工作范围涵盖制造、物流、检查、安保、食品准备及其他应用。

Learning New Work From One Video

从一段视频中学习新工作

Most industrial robots are built for fixed jobs, so each new product, process or layout requires more data, retraining and validation.

大多数工业机器人是为固定工作而设计的,因此每种新产品、工艺或布局都需要更多的数据、重新训练和验证。

S1 takes a different approach: An operator records a video of the desired task and provides it to the model as a prompt. It interprets the demonstrated intent, objects and sequence, then maps them into actions for the robot in front of it — with no retraining — and often for a task not covered by its pretraining dataset.

S1 采取了不同的方法:操作员录制所需任务的视频,并将其作为提示提供给模型。模型解读所演示的意图、物体和序列,然后将其映射为面前机器人的动作——无需重新训练——并且通常适用于其预训练数据集未涵盖的任务。

S1 can perform unfamiliar tasks lasting up to 10 minutes, including plant potting, pancake making, pour-over coffee brewing and kit assembly. These tasks can span dozens of manipulation steps and require the robot to compose skills in sequences it hasn’t previously performed.

S1 可以执行长达 10 分钟的不熟悉任务,包括盆栽植物、制作煎饼、手冲咖啡冲泡和套件组装。这些任务可能涉及数十个操作步骤,并要求机器人组合出它此前未曾执行过的技能序列。

In one plant-potting test, the Skild AI team moved from recording the demonstration to autonomous execution on hardware in just 11 minutes. The model can also adjust when objects move, recover from errors and combine skills in sequences that weren’t explicitly programmed.

在一项盆栽测试中,Skild AI 团队从录制演示到在硬件上实现自主执行,仅用了 11 分钟。该模型还能在物体移动时进行调整、从错误中恢复,并组合成未明确编程的顺序技能。

In Skild’s tests on new, multistep tasks, its S1 robot succeeded about 66% of the time at each step, compared with 9% for a similar AI system — a more than sevenfold improvement. Skild also estimates that showing the robot one short video example can be as useful as giving it roughly 380 hands-on training examples. A person collecting those examples manually could take 50-100 hours.

在 Skild 针对新多步骤任务的测试中,其 S1 机器人每一步的成功率约为 66%,而类似 AI 系统的成功率仅为 9%——提升了七倍以上。Skild 还估计,向机器人展示一个简短的视频示例,其效用相当于提供大约 380 个动手训练示例。人工收集这些示例可能需要 50-100 小时。

From Research to Factory Work

从研究到工厂工作

S1 breaks the cycle of needing to constantly retrain robots for new factors by letting operators demonstrate new tasks directly without requiring a new dataset or training run for every change. Where customer agreements permit, experience from Skild’s commercial deployments can inform the broader model and help accelerate future deployments.

S1 打破了需要为新的因素不断重新训练机器人的循环,它允许操作员直接演示新任务,无需为每次变更提供新的数据集或训练运行。在客户协议允许的情况下,Skild 商业部署的经验可以为更广泛的模型提供参考,并帮助加速未来的部署。

That work is already in action on the factory floor. Skild, NVIDIA and Foxconn are deploying the Skild Brain on dual-arm manipulators for high-precision assembly of NVIDIA Blackwell systems. In one demonstrated workflow, a robot installs a busbar and limit block, fastens 16 screws and adapts to disturbances across a multistep task. The work requires precise motion, contact-aware control, sequence tracking and recovery when the scene differs from the plan.

这项工作已经在工厂车间付诸实践。Skild、NVIDIA 和富士康正在双臂机械臂上部署 Skild Brain,用于 NVIDIA Blackwell 系统的高精度组装。在一次演示的工作流程中,机器人安装母排和限位块,拧紧 16 颗螺丝,并在多步骤任务中适应干扰。这项工作需要精确的运动、接触感知控制、序列跟踪以及在场景与计划不符时的恢复能力。

NVIDIA Technology Across the Development Cycle

NVIDIA 技术贯穿整个开发周期

NVIDIA accelerated computing gives Skild the scale to train its shared robot brain using simulation, human video, teleoperation and, where permitted, deployment data. NVIDIA Cosmos open world foundation models help diversify training data and turn video into structured descriptions, while Cosmos Curator helps annotate, filter and organize data at scale.

NVIDIA 加速计算使 Skild 能够利用仿真、人类视频、遥操作以及(在允许的情况下)部署数据来训练其共享的机器人大脑。NVIDIA Cosmos 开放世界基础模型有助于多样化训练数据并将视频转化为结构化描述,而 Cosmos Curator 则帮助大规模地标注、过滤和组织数据。

Skild is extensively using NVIDIA’s open simulation frameworks to train and validate its robot brain before real-world deployment. NVIDIA Omniverse libraries and the NVIDIA Isaac Sim framework provide physically based virtual environments for generating data, testing edge cases and validating behaviors.

Skild 广泛使用 NVIDIA 的开源仿真框架,在实际部署之前训练和验证其机器人大脑。NVIDIA Omniverse 库和 NVIDIA Isaac Sim 框架提供了基于物理的虚拟环境,用于生成数据、测试边缘情况并验证行为。

Skild further strengthens the skills of its brain through reinforcement learning in Isaac Lab, an open modular robot learning framework. Powered by the Newton physics engine, Isaac Lab helps Skild’s engineers accurately model various physical parameters, such as forces, contact, collision and pressure, and reduce the simulation-to-reality gap.

Skild 进一步通过 Isaac Lab(一个开源模块化机器人学习框架)中的强化学习来增强其大脑的技能。Isaac Lab 由 Newton 物理引擎驱动,帮助 Skild 的工程师准确模拟各种物理参数,如力、接触、碰撞和压力,并缩小仿真与现实的差距。

Skild and NVIDIA are also jointly developing new GPU-accelerated simulation solvers that quickly and accurately model how robots physically touch, grip and manipulate solid objects. They’ll soon be made available to all developers as part of Newton.

Skild 和 NVIDIA 还在共同开发新的 GPU 加速仿真求解器,能够快速且准确地模拟机器人如何物理性地触摸、抓取和操作固体物体。它们将很快作为 Newton 的一部分向所有开发者开放。

As models move toward production, NVIDIA Nsight tools help engineers find performance bottlenecks during training, and the NVIDIA TensorRT software development kit optimizes inference so robots can respond quickly in the physical world. Together, these technologies connect the data, simulation, training and deployment stages instead of treating them as separate systems.

随着模型走向生产环境,NVIDIA Nsight 工具帮助工程师在训练过程中发现性能瓶颈,而 NVIDIA TensorRT 软件开发工具包则优化推理过程,使机器人能够在物理世界中快速响应。这些技术共同连接了数据、仿真、训练和部署阶段,而不是将它们视为独立的系统。
